William
The usual reason for refusing a home assessment is that the claimant or a person involved in their treatment have stated that they suffer from anger management or aggressive behaviour issues.
Is it possible that this is the case? If it is then I'm afraid they are not going to give you another home assessment.
Would the plaster prevent you from travelling?
I would not do anything until you have had a chance to speak to your partner.
if this was your first appointment then you do have the option of re-arranging it once but you will have to attend the new appointment whatever.
